A simple umbral model incorporating spreading magnetic field lines is introduced, and the equations governing Magneto-Acoustic-Gravity (MAG) and Alfvén modes are derived. In the absence of stratification analytic solutions may be found. For the MAG modes, under coronal conditions, these consist of a travelling (slow) wave and an evanescent (fast) mode, whilst the Alfvén solution may be expressed in terms of a Hankel function. These are matched onto numerical solutions in a stratified model photosphere-chromosphere, and the vertical energy fluxes are calculated. Resonant frequencies are generally found to be shifted downwards compared with the vertical field case.
